Transaction c5193e1128435a1077f52604bb9564f7c1a59db1ce0cb20124ee6a28c8e10077

1 Input
2 Outputs
  • c5193e1128435a1077f52604bb9564f7c1a59db1ce0cb20124ee6a28c8e10077:0
  • value  10000000
    address  18CbvKtK5SFJCuYzenyDYgGSuXAi5mfxDA
  • c5193e1128435a1077f52604bb9564f7c1a59db1ce0cb20124ee6a28c8e10077:1
  • value  2810409257
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n